Whilst they arent exactly State teams nor National Championships they compete in, they are a great concept embraced to introduce younger players to the pressure, intensity and off court requirements of an Australian Championship in preparation for State selection to Nationals. In past years it was identified that a number of players (mainly in the U/16's) were shocked and unprepared for the requirements of a Nationals Championship thus detracting from their performance and the performance of the team overall. Attending this tournament in NSW beforehand gives coaches and managers the opportunity to "road test" players before selection to State and to prepare everyone for the experience that lies ahead. The smarter coaches used to do this "experience" with their players during the Regional championships but we dont have them anymore.

Refer BQ website BQJBC rules only points between games played of the two teams tied go towards determining final placings. A 60 point win to Gold Coast will not help GC into the top 4. They need to win and hope results their way. A tie with Logan will see Logan in. A tie with Maroochydore will see Gold Coast in. Should both Caps and SW win they will be tied with the winner of the Logan/Maroochydore game and only results from the games they played against each other will decide who get home finals. Caps and SW are not guaranteed wins so anything could happen.
